How to apply these techniques in finding
Inverse Laplace transforms?
Step 1 Determine either the given function need these
techniques or not.
Step 2 Apply techniques of partial fraction or completing the
square.
Step 3 Find inverse Laplace transformation for the new
Function.

METHOD OF PARTIAL FRACTION AND
COMPLETING THE SQUARE
Sometimes, we need to apply technique of partial fraction
and completing the square before we can proceed with
inverse Laplace transformation.
Partial fraction
1. Rational function --> Degree D (s) > N (s)
if not, doing long division first.
2. Factorize D (s) if possible.
3. Refer table of partial fraction.

Steps of solving :
Take Laplace transform of both sides of the equation.
Obtain the algebraic equation for Y(s).
